The restaurant, nestled in the heart of Georgetown, Texas, finds its home in the illustrious M. B. Lockett Building. This architectural gem stands as a testament to High Victorian commercial architecture, boasting a captivating blend of brick and limestone. Constructed in 1885, the building has witnessed the passage of time, transitioning through various incarnations, from a dry goods merchant to a catering establishment and eventually a beloved burger joint. Unhinged Studio collaborated with Noack Little Architecture & Interiors to reimagine the space, preserving its rich heritage while injecting a modern aesthetic to create an inviting dining and nightlife destination.

The Design Approach

Emphasis was placed on selecting materials that not only enhanced visual appeal but also met practical requirements such as durability and affordability. The design team meticulously curated materials, colours and textures that pay homage to the buildings heritage while embracing a contemporary aesthetic. Wilsonart® THINSCAPE® Performance Tops were chosen for their  ultra-thin profile, durability, cost-effectiveness and timeless marble look. Calcutta Blanc, a classic Italian marble design, was selected to add elegance and versatility to the space.

“Trying to achieve the timeless marble look while working within our budget, we were guided to two products: quartz or THINSCAPE,” Allen, the senior interior designer, explains. “Ultimately, THINSCAPE came out ahead for its performance specifications and because the look of the marble was just so deep and warm.”

The lightweight nature of THINSCAPE made it easy to handle and install, reducing the risk of damage to floors and edges. Additionally, it’s workability facilitated smooth attachment of tabletops to bases, ensuring long-term durability in a high-traffic restaurant setting. THINSCAPE’s easy fabrication process, including pre-finishing on both faces and compatibility with standard woodworking tools, streamlined the fabrication of tabletops, saving time and labour costs. The slabs are pre-finished on both faces, so there’s a huge time saving in the finishing process—pieces are cut to size using standard wood shop tools, and the only sanding required is along the edges after the edge profile is routed.

The Design Outcome

“THINSCAPE was just a natural choice that came with real practical performance for a restaurant,” Allen explains. “It is relatively lighter in comparison to quartz, and staff members don’t want to move around a heavy quartz or stone table and risk tipping and chipping or breaking the edges or scratching up the floors.”

Since its opening in October 2021, Goodfolks Restaurant has garnered positive reviews for its upscale comfort food, reliable service, and inviting décor. The THINSCAPE surfaces have proven to be as attractive and durable as anticipated, maintaining their pristine appearance amidst steady customer traffic. This successful project exemplifies the seamless integration of historical preservation with modern design principles, resulting in a timeless yet functional dining experience.

“It’s performing exactly like we hoped,” he says. And that performance will last for years to come.
